According to the CenterPoint outage map, 598,881 people were without power as of 4:50 p.m.
Um, CenterPoint your map shows the number of meters that don't have power. NOT the number of people.
Given 2.5 people per household, well over a million people are miserable and going to be more so.
A lot of them are going to need help.

Um, CenterPoint your map shows the number of meters that don't have power. NOT the number of people.
I mean the standard way to report outages is by customers, not “people.”
They are reporting it the way any other power company would report it. The actual outage map most likely says “customers,” and whoever wrote that quote probably didn’t see the distinction.
